Property summary

2505 S Cleveland St is a 1920-built single family in the Girard Estates section of 19145, last assessed at $367,900. From the early 20th century, the building predates modern plumbing and electrical codes and may include lead paint, asbestos, or knob-and-tube wiring. It has changed hands 7 times, most recently selling for $255,000 in 2009. No code violations are on record for this property. The property is owned by Leonard Benjamin James.
